In the bustling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im metropolitan area, Textile, Apparel, and Furnishings Workers, All Other, earn an average annual salary of $39,600. This figure precisely matches the national average, indicating a stable compensation landscape for these specialized roles within this major economic hub.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im, CA has 4.1x the national concentration of Textile, Apparel, and Furnishings Workers, All Other jobs — a major employment hub for this role. Job seekers will find significantly more opportunities here than in most other areas.
With a Location Quotient of 4.1,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im demonstrates a substantial concentration of Textile, Apparel, and Furnishings Workers, All Other, compared to the national average. This high quotient suggests that the region is a significant hub for this industry, potentially offering more job opportunities and a more specialized labor market than many other areas. The abundance of these roles, indicated by the 0.384 jobs per 1,000 workers, points to a competitive yet opportunity-rich environment.

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 2,380 employees in the Los Angeles-Long Beach-Anaheim, CA area with a job density of 0.384 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
